What This Means (2024 FDD)
According to the 2024 Red Wagon Club Franchise Disclosure Document, Section 3.D of the franchise agreement pertains to the franchisee's right to acquire a successor franchise. This information is found within the table of contents of the franchise agreement. The table of contents lists the sections of the agreement and a brief description of each section. Other sections listed in the table of contents include the grant and term of the franchise, franchise territory rights, and franchisor reserves.
Understanding the franchisee's rights regarding acquiring a successor franchise is crucial for long-term planning. It clarifies the conditions under which a franchisee can renew or extend their franchise agreement beyond the initial term. This knowledge helps franchisees make informed decisions about their investment and future business operations with Red Wagon Club.
Prospective franchisees should carefully review Section 3.D within the full franchise agreement to understand the specific terms and conditions for obtaining a successor franchise. This includes any requirements for renewal, associated fees, and potential changes to the franchise agreement at the time of renewal.
